The white wine Sauvignon Blanc Vulkanland Steiermark DAC St. Anna, vintage 2019 from the winery Weinbau Grießbacher has been rated in 2021 by Peter Moser with 91 Falstaff points. It is a wine made from the grape variety Sauvignon Blanc from the region Vulkanland Styria in Austria.

Tasting Notes

91
Tasting from 14.02.2021: Peter Moser

Medium yellow-green with silver reflections. Ripe gooseberry, a hint of herbal savouriness, delicate grapefruit and some peach on the nose. The palate is juicy and elegant, with an integrated acidity and sweet tropical fruit leading to the delicately spiced finish. An uncomplicated food companion.
